**Q: What happens during the badge migration?**

Between the 4th and the 18th, Brindlemoor Offices is switching from the old Keystile readers to the new Ventrace panels. Old badges will stop working floor by floor. Reception should issue temporary passes from the grey drawer as needed. Until migration completes, the lobby override is the code below.

badge for tajeg-kagap: bdg-EWZTJN-83588199

CI note — waveform preview failures on Soundloom builds. The audio waveform preview step intermittently fails when the render worker starts before the sample cache warms up. Support can tell customers this does not affect exported audio, only the thumbnail. Retrying the pipeline usually clears it; a proper fix ships next sprint. When escalating to the Render team, include the token printed below.

session token of yagep-bahof = htk14_ec44c748c04a36

## Configuration

Squatterhawk scans your dependency manifests for typo-squatting packages — names one edit away from popular libraries on our internal registry. Most behavior is tuned in `squatterhawk.toml`: edit distance thresholds, allowlists, and the quarantine policy. New team members should start with `SCAN_DEPTH=2` and leave quarantine in dry-run mode until you've reviewed a week of reports. The scanner also pushes findings to the Perchline dashboard, and that upload requires an authenticated env file containing the following line.

vault entry, fadup-tagag: RELAY_SECRET8=2fd92179

Subject: DR drill for RateLens next Thursday

Hey all — quick heads-up before the weekly sync. We're running a disaster-recovery drill on RateLens, our rate-parity checker, Thursday at 10. We'll fail over the scraper fleet to the Brindlewood region and restore the comparison DB from snapshot. Expect noisy dashboards for an hour. Darya will lead; I'll scribe. To unseal the restore vault, use the passphrase below.

recovery phrase for fajeg-kawep: druix-gorius-briax-ulaeth-fraox-lammir-pelox-jormir-pelwyn-julir